Are backyard eggs safe? Food safety basics
Backyard eggs are safe when handled correctly. Because eggs from small producers are commonly uninspected, follow a few simple steps to reduce risk and keep eggs fresh for your family.
Simple safety steps
- Refrigerate promptly: Store eggs at or below 4°C (40°F) after pickup.
- Wash before use (recommended): Wash eggs just before cooking to keep their natural protective bloom intact while stored.
- Cook thoroughly for vulnerable people: Small children, elderly, and pregnant people should eat fully cooked eggs.
- Keep surfaces clean: Wash hands and sanitize counters after handling raw eggs.
How to store backyard eggs for maximum freshness
Good storage keeps eggs tasty and safe. Use these practical tips whether you buy one dozen or subscribe for weekly pickups.
- Keep eggs refrigerated at or below 4°C (40°F).
- Store eggs in their carton to avoid absorbing odors and to reduce moisture loss.
- Place eggs pointed end down to keep the yolk centered.
- Label cartons with the pickup date and use older eggs first (FIFO).

Cooking with fresh backyard eggs — quick recipe ideas
Fresh eggs taste best in simple recipes. Try these to notice the difference:
- Perfect scrambled eggs: Cook gently on low heat for a creamy texture.
- Sunny‑side fried: Crispy edges and a bright, runny yolk.
- Classic sponge cake: Fresh eggs give better rise and structure.
- Homemade mayonnaise: Use the freshest yolks for stable emulsification.
